Adani Groups Issue Statement, Says SEBI Order Don't Apply To RRPR Over Shares Acquisition

After the halt of NDTV takeover under SEBI Act, the Adani Group led by Gautam Adani said, "RRPR is not a party to the SEBI Order dated 27th November 2020. Consequently, the restraints as pointed out by RRPR in paragraphs 111(b) and 112 of the SEBI Order do not apply to RRPR." The statement came as a counter to a letter issued by NDTV, stating SEBI prohibited aquisition by RRPR.

Adani Groups To Aqcuire 28% Stakes Of NDTV Media House

Adani Group is to buy 28% stake of NDTV.  AMG Media Networks Limited, a subsidiary of the Adani group, will indirectly acquire a 29.18% stake in NDTV.  After the expected acquisition, the company will launch an open offer for another 26% stake in the media house, confirmed AMG Media networks. The stake would be acquired under the requirements of the SEBI’s Regulations, 2011, paving way for Adani's in new-age media.

NDTV Journalist Banned Entry In Parliament, Media House Objects

According to the media reports, NDTV objected to parliament's act of denying journalist Sunil Prabhu the pass for covering Parliamentary sessions for the last two consecutive sessions. The media house claimed that Prabhu did not receive any reason for the ban. However, few journalists believe that the "COVID-19 pandemic has been used as an excuse to limit the number of media personnel entering parliament".

'Times Now' Decides Not To Show Poll Results Coverage On May 2

Citing to give primary importance to COVID-19, English news channel 'Times Now' has decided to pull down assembly election results coverage on May 2. Becoming the first national TV channel to do so, the channel as a ‘symbolic gesture’ will give utmost priority to COVID-related reports. Moreover, while 'Bharat Samachar' and ‘Mojo Story' have opted a similar move, Republic TV and India Today will continue to cover poll results.

Rs 5-crore Fine On NDTV For Hiding Crucial Financial Details

Stating that NDTV concealed sensitive financial data, SEBI has imposed a Rs 5-crore fine on the media company. The market regulator said that the decision was taken against a 2017 complaints, which had flagged some discrepancies in loan agreements between RRPR Holdings and VCPL that have impact on NDTV's business. However, NDTV on December 30 said that it would file an appeal against SEBI's decision.
